Residential Manager/Group Home Supervisor

Job Summary
The role of a Residential Manager is to lead and oversee the operation and management of assigned site homes. The Residential Manager supervises direct support staff and directly work with individuals with intellectual disabilities to support them to become independent, empowered, make choices, decisions, and live meaningful dignified life with valued social roles. The Residential Manager is the role-model leader that works closely with the staff and team to facilitate the implementation of person-centered needs of the individuals we support as outlined in the individual plan. As a leader, the Residential Manager is responsible for the creation of an enabling environment where the health, safety, and well-being of the individual is of the highest priority.
Responsibilities/Duties
▪
Provide frontline supervision to direct support staff; meet regularly to provide skill training and mentoring that supports staff development and document and address any identified needs for improvement.
▪
Manage site scheduling including all callouts, time-off requests and ensure coverage is always available to meet the needs of the individual we support.
▪ Collaborate with HR team to assist in the interviewing, hiring, and orientation process and performance evaluation of DSPs.
▪ Be actively involved and attend all planning and team meetings including monitoring for every individual.
▪
Schedule and attend all medical appointments with the individuals and report immediately any medical follow-up and/or concerns to the agency RN/NP.
▪
Respond appropriately to crisis situations by notifying the appropriate persons and completing/submitting incident reports.
▪
Develop and coordinate the planning of monthly individual activities and community outings and ensure their implementations.
▪
Manage, monitor, and reconcile all home and individual-related expenditures and petty cash
▪
Oversee the maintenance, upkeep and safety of the physical site and site vehicles, reporting needed repairs and conditions to the Program Director.
▪
Monitor and ensure the timely completion of all site documentation (such as QA Checks and Medication Reviews, Service Notes review, monthly fire drills) and communicate any issues or concerns directly to the Program Director.
▪
Work closely with QA team to ensure the homes consistently meet licensing and compliance requirements.
▪
Schedule and lead quarterly and/or emergent staff meetings (face-to-face OR virtual).
▪
Must work and provide direct care support for at least 40 hours per week .
▪
Acts as the weekly on-call supervisor for assigned homes.
▪
Collaborate and actively participate in weekend on-call rotation with on-call team.
Required Experience
Minimum 2 years' experience working with adults with ID/A and/or challenging behavioral/mental health issues.
Required Education
High School Diploma, bachelor’s degree is preferred.
Required Qualifications
▪
At least 18 years of age.
▪
Valid PA driver’s license with good driving record.
▪
Basic computer skills and working knowledge of Microsoft Office applications.
▪
Effective oral and written communication skills.
▪
Successful completion of ODP required training.
▪
Successful completion of pre-employment process, including motor vehicle and criminal background checks.
